has resigned as basketball coach at East Jackson after two seasons.

“It has been a great two years and we made history here,” said Boyd, who missed part of the season while having heart surgery.

East Jackson went 17-12 this and finished second to Morgan County in Region 8-AAA. The Eagles defeated Central Carroll in the first round of the state tournament before being eliminated by Cedar Grove.

Last year the Eagles were 18-11, placed third in the region and lost to Banks County in the first round of the playoffs. The 18 wins tied a school record.

Whoever replaces Boyd will have a great centerpiece in guard Drue Drinnon, who averaged 21.3 points, 7.3 assists and five rebounds.

“He led us to a deceptively good record against brutal competition,” Boyd said.

Boyd and his wife are moving to their permanent home in St. Simons. They had been living in the Athens area while their daughter was attending the University of Georgia. Boyd, who has won state championships at Campbell, Tucker, Berkmar and Milton, hopes to be coaching somewhere next season.
